August 26, 2004 Debra lady_batchic@yahoo.ca "WHAT IS HIP?" I've been listening to this song at work (Powerhouse and museum research go hand-in-hand, so it seems) and I would like to know some history about this quirky, flippy-hip tune. The Powerhouse CD does not give credit to song writer(s) or original band(s) that would have recorded it. Could you give me a clue? Cuz "Hipness is. . . what it is. [Except for when it ain't.]" Kudos, Lady BatChic Webmaster's reply: "What Is Hip?" was done by Tower of Power and first appeard on the album, "Tower of Power" (1973). Composers: David Garibaldi (drums), Emilio Castillo (sax), and Steve "Doc" Kupka (baritone sax). |
